You've got LESS than one week to get your taxes done, which is apparently news to half the population.

In a new poll, 56% of Americans admitted that they don't know when the tax filing deadline is this year. If you're one of them, it's next Monday, April 18th.

32% of people procrastinate on their taxes because they don't expect to get a refund. And about 25% say they put it off because it's complicated and stressful.

According to the poll, people in Nevada are the most likely to put their taxes off until the last minute. On the flip-side, people in Iowa are most likely to get their taxes done early.
